Letter: Keystone Woods gives thanks



We would like to thank all the people who donated items to or shopped at the Keystone Woods’ Rummage Sale to benefit the Alzheimer’s Association. We would also like to thank our residents, their families, our employees, and our wonderful volunteers who made this event the best ever. The community support was tremendous! Thanks to this awesome team effort, Keystone Woods will be donating over $1,300 and you have helped increase awareness for Alzheimer care, support and research.

Jeanne Brown

Glenda Claborn

Keystone Woods Assisted Living

Anderson
